01· Subject

GHRP-2

GH secretagogue studied in human stimulation tests with documented endocrine spillover effects.

Tier Bhigh risk

02· Subject

MOTS-c

Mitochondrial-derived peptide studied in mouse models for metabolic homeostasis and insulin sensitivity.

Tier Chigh risk

02 · Use case & timing

Decision factorGHRP-2MOTS-c
Goal fitMuscle Growth & Strength, Fat Loss & Metabolism, GH Axis OptimizationFat Loss & Metabolism, Longevity & Anti-Aging
What users compare it forGH-axis stimulation; diagnostic use in some clinical settings.Preclinical: improved insulin sensitivity, metabolic regulation, exercise performance in mice.
Onset timelineAcute hormone response within minutes to hours in stimulation tests.Metabolic endpoints assessed over days to weeks in mice; exercise performance improvements after ~10 days.
Main tradeoffEvidence is stronger than most compounds in this category, but route, side effects, and vendor fit still matter.Potential upside comes with much more safety and screening caution than lower-risk alternatives.

03 · Safety & restrictions

Decision factorGHRP-2MOTS-c
Adverse effectsEndocrine spillover (ACTH, cortisol, prolactin); glucose metabolism concerns.FDA: no identified human exposure data; significant immunogenicity/characterization risks.
ContraindicationsNo formal label (not approved for consumer use).No human data.
Interaction notesEndocrine spillover risks; avoid 'safe GH boost' framing.Unknown.
Regulatory statusNot approvedNot approved
FDA flagFDA status unclearFDA compounding caution
WADA statusWADA S2Status unclear
